Essential Oil Set of Top 6 Aromatherapy Essential Oils - 100% Pure & Natural - Lavender - Tea Tree - Eucalyptus - Peppermint - Orange - Lemon

Category

Massage- & Relaxation Products

Store

OnBuy

Brand

Trust

39.46 GBP